| 正面描述 | Male head facing right, rendered in the Ibero-Hellenistic style, with wavy hair indicated by pronounced, stylised locks radiating from the crown. A series of dolphins or curved ornaments appears before and behind the neck, a characteristic decorative motif of Iberian Hispanic coinage. The portrait is bold and in relatively high relief, occupying the majority of the flan, with the field otherwise plain. |

| 背面描述 | Horseman galloping right at full stride, depicted in the typical Iberian jinete style, holding a palm branch or lance above the horse. The horse is rendered with energy and movement, its legs fully extended. Below the horse, an Iberian legend in Levantine Iberian script runs along the lower portion of the flan, identifying the issuing mint of Saltuie. The composition closely follows the standard Hispanic-Celtiberian bronze coinage typology of the period. |
